HRC48: Oral Statement during ID with the Independent Investigative Mechanism for Myanmar

13 Sep 2021

Item 2: Interactive Dialogue with the Independent Investigative Mechanism for Myanmar

Organisation: Christian Solidarity Worldwide (CSW)

Speaker: Claire Denman

 

Thank you, Madame President,

CSW welcomes the report of the Independent Investigative Mechanism for Myanmar and thanks the Mechanism for its continued work.

The mandate of the Mechanism has become even more pressing in light of the military coup of 1 February 2021.

As a result of the coup, Myanmar is now in the hands of the military generals who the UN Independent International Fact-Finding Mission recommended be investigated and prosecuted for crimes against humanity and war crimes, including the crime of genocide in Rakhine state.

We share the Mechanism’s preliminary findings that events in the country since the coup may amount to further crimes against humanity, including murder, persecution, imprisonment, sexual violence, enforced disappearance and torture. We are troubled by reports of military airstrikes and attacks on civilians in Kayah, Karen, Kachin and Chin States.

CSW therefore reiterates calls on the Myanmar military to end the state of emergency, to respect all human rights of the people of Myanmar and to allow a sustained democratic transition.

We also echo the Mechanism’s call to ensure that the mandate is adequately resourced in terms of staffing, location and operational freedom so that it can work as effectively as possible.

As the mechanism’s report states, “recent events are a stark reminder of the dangers of impunity and the need to ensure accountability for all those who have committed serious international crimes, in order to break the cycle of violence and protect all the peoples of Myanmar.”[1]

Thank you.



[1] Report of the UN Independent Investigative Mechanism for Myanmar to the 48th session of the UN Human Rights Council, 13 September–1 October 2021, Agenda Item 4, https://undocs.org/A/HRC/48/18
